"Red rover, red rover, let Fidel come over"

Description:

Political cartoon by Etta Hulme. This cartoon appeared in the Fort Worth Star-Telegram, Wednesday edition. A group of men are standing in a line with their arms linked, all wearing shirts that read "OAS" (Organization of American States). Two men wearing shirts that say "Brazil" and "Chile," are standing at the far right. A line is drawn on the ground, along with the word "Detente." The "OAS" men, Brazil, and Chile are standing on one side of the line, and Fidel Castro is standing on the other side.
